The amenities at Manchester Airport station are designed to ensure a smooth and pleasant travel experience. Ticket purchasing is convenient, with a ticket office open from 06:30 to 22:30 daily and multiple ticket machines available for swift service. Smartcards can also be issued at this station although validators are not present. Accessibility is a core focus, with step-free access throughout, plus accessible ticket machines and toilets.
For those with disabilities or requiring extra support, staff assistance is readily available. If you're feeling peckish, head to platforms 2 and 3 where you'll find shops and refreshment facilities. Warm waiting rooms provide comfort during chilly moments, and you can stay connected with public Wi-Fi access across the station.
Manchester Airport station isn’t just about the trains. It's well-linked with other transport modes to smoothly transition you to your next destination. The taxi rank is conveniently located right outside the station, offering a quick transfer option. Martins Heron Station welcomes its travelers with a well-equipped ticket office that operates from early morning till early afternoon on weekdays and extends to longer hours over the weekend. For those on the go, ticket machines are accessible, including options for those with disabilities, supporting the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Moreover, smartcard facilities are available, which can make journeys smoother and efficient.
While the station does not boast amenities like waiting rooms, lounges, or refreshment outlets, it does offer key support tools such as induction loops and ramp access to trains allowing for more inclusive travel. For cycling enthusiasts, there are ample cycle storage facilities including lockers and racks, sheltered and watched over by CCTV. Parking is free and accessible, including designated spaces for Blue Badge holders.
Strategically placed, this train station is a springboard into regional and intercity connections. Local bus services are accessible from a marked bus stop, aiding smooth transitions for those jumping from train to bus. Further travel guidance is conveniently accessible online in downloadable formats, ensuring easy planning.
Rail replacement services are also managed efficiently from a nearby bus stop located at the roundabout adjacent to the Tesco delivery bay, serving to keep travelers moving despite potential railway disruptions.
